Cerebellopontine Cistern Degeneration

Cerebellopontine cistern degeneration is a condition affecting the area at the base of the brain where the cerebellum and pons meet. This article will provide a comprehensive overview of cerebellopontine cistern degeneration, including its causes, symptoms, diagnosis, treatment options, and prevention measures.

Cerebellopontine cistern degeneration refers to the deterioration or damage that occurs in the cerebellopontine cistern, which is a space filled with cerebrospinal fluid located between the cerebellum and the pons in the brain.

Diagnostic Tests:

Diagnosing cerebellopontine cistern degeneration typically involves a combination of medical history, physical examination, and imaging tests. Diagnostic tests may include:

    1. Medical history: The doctor will ask about symptoms, medical history, and any relevant risk factors.
    2. Physical examination: A thorough neurological examination will assess reflexes, coordination, and sensory function.
    3. Magnetic Resonance Imaging (MRI): MRI scans can provide detailed images of the brain and help identify structural abnormalities.
    4. Computed Tomography (CT) scan: CT scans may be used to visualize the brain and detect abnormalities.
    5. Audiometry: Hearing tests can assess the degree of hearing loss.
    6. Balance tests: Tests such as Romberg test or vestibular function tests can evaluate balance and coordination.
    7. Blood tests: Blood tests may be done to rule out underlying medical conditions.
    8. Lumbar puncture: Also known as a spinal tap, this test may be performed to analyze cerebrospinal fluid for signs of infection or other abnormalities.
    9. Electroencephalogram (EEG): EEG measures electrical activity in the brain and can help diagnose seizures or other neurological disorders.
    10. Evoked potentials: These tests measure the brain’s response to sensory stimuli and can help assess nerve function.

Surgeries:

Surgical interventions may be necessary in cases where conservative treatments are ineffective or when there is a need to address underlying structural abnormalities. Surgical procedures for cerebellopontine cistern degeneration may include:

    1. Tumor resection: Surgical removal of tumors affecting the cerebellopontine cistern.
    2. Decompressive craniectomy: Surgical removal of part of the skull to relieve pressure on the brain in cases of severe swelling or edema.
    3. Craniotomy: Surgical opening of the skull to access and treat underlying brain lesions or abnormalities.
    4. Shunt placement: Placement of a ventriculoperitoneal shunt to drain excess cerebrospinal fluid in cases of hydrocephalus.
    5. Stereotactic radiosurgery: Precise delivery of radiation to brain tumors or lesions using specialized equipment.
    6. Microvascular decompression: Surgical procedure to relieve pressure on cranial nerves affected by vascular compression.
    7. Deep brain stimulation surgery: Implantation of electrodes in specific brain regions to modulate neural activity in movement disorders.
    8. Cranioplasty: Surgical repair or reconstruction of the skull following trauma or surgical procedures.
    9. Nerve repair or grafting: Surgical repair or transplantation of nerves damaged by injury or disease.
    10. Palliative surgery: Surgical procedures performed to improve quality of life or alleviate symptoms in advanced cases.
